RELEVANT INFORMATION FOR DECISION MAKING WITH A FOCUS ON O 6-33 Make or Buy at Nantucket Nectars Assume that Nantucket Nectars reports the following costs to make 17.5 oz. bottles for its juice cocktails: Nantucket Nectars Company Cost of Making 17.5-Ounce Bottles Total Cost for 1,000,000 Bottles Cost per Bottle Direct materials $ 80,000 $.080 Direct labor 30,000 030 Variable factory overhead 60,000 .060 Fixed factory overhead 85,000 .085 Total costs $255,000 $.255 Another manufacturer offers to sell Nantucket Nectars the bottles for $.25. The capacity now used to make bottles will become idle if the company purchases the bottles. Further, one supervisor with a salary of $60,000, a fixed cost, would be eliminated if the bottles were purchased. Prepare a schedule that compares the costs to make and buy the 17.5 oz. bottles. Should Nantucket Nectars make or buy the bottles
